Air condition

2004 OPEL CORSA
40,000 MILES • 1.6L • 2WD • MANUAL

The air condition will work after about fifteen to twenty minutes of running the car and switch on and off sound will be coming until cool air start.

If you hear the compressor cycling on and off, chances are you are low on Freon, but there is still enough for the system to function (delayed).
